commit 6a894cba44a41750bd0fad7490ed14cdc2c9cc2d
parent c63893b74b05243d7eada474c40095e447eaa3da
Author: Leah (ctucx) <leah@ctu.cx>
Date: Wed, 20 Jan 2021 20:44:25 +0100
parent c63893b74b05243d7eada474c40095e447eaa3da
Author: Leah (ctucx) <leah@ctu.cx>
Date: Wed, 20 Jan 2021 20:44:25 +0100
pleroma: clenup
1 file changed, 10 insertions(+), 10 deletions(-)
diff --git a/pleroma/APKBUILD b/pleroma/APKBUILD @@ -1,8 +1,8 @@ -# Contributor: -# Maintainer: +# Contributor: Leah (ctucx) <leah@ctu.cx> +# Maintainer: Leah (ctucx) <leah@ctu.cx> pkgname=pleroma -pkgver=2.2.0 -pkgrel=11 +pkgver=2.2.2 +pkgrel=0 pkgdesc="Pleroma ActivityPub Server" url="https://pleroma.social/" arch="all" @@ -10,26 +10,26 @@ license="MIT" depends="postgresql postgresql-contrib openssl exiftool imagemagick" makedepends="git build-base file-dev postgresql elixir erlang cmake" install="$pkgname.pre-install $pkgname.post-deinstall" -subpackages="" +subpackages="${pkgname}-openrc" giturl="https://git.pleroma.social/pleroma/pleroma" source="0001-PATCH-Separate-webfinger-domain-from-host-domain.patch initd.patch pleroma.sample.exs" -builddir="$srcdir/$pkgname-$pkgver" +builddir="${srcdir}/${pkgname}-${pkgver}" prepare() { - mkdir $builddir; + mkdir ${builddir}; git clone -b "release/${pkgver}" "${giturl}" "${builddir}"; - cd $builddir; + cd ${builddir}; git am < ../0001-PATCH-Separate-webfinger-domain-from-host-domain.patch; } build() { - cd $builddir; + cd ${builddir}; mix deps.get; echo 'import Mix.Config' > config/prod.secret.exs; MIX_ENV=prod mix release --path ./output; - patch output/installation/init.d/pleroma $srcdir/initd.patch + patch output/installation/init.d/pleroma ${srcdir}/initd.patch } check() {